I'm fairly sure the btrfs rootfs on my laptop is corrupt. I'm trying to salvage it by tarring off the old data and intend to rebuild the fs.

To do that, I booted single user and remounted the rootfs read-only. I then tried using "tar --xattr" to save off xattr info when I tarred it up. That gave me the attached panic.
